Counterpart: Value-based care, at the point of care.
At Counterpart Health, we are transforming healthcare and improving patient care with our innovative primary care tool, Counterpart Assistant. By supporting Primary Care Physicians (PCPs), we are able to deliver improved outcomes to our patients at a lower cost through early diagnosis and longitudinal care management of chronic conditions.
We are hiring a Director of Analytics on the Counterpart Assistant team to lead our analytics team. The analytics team is a mix of data scientists, analysts, and BI developers working to build our analytics platform, our analytics pipelines, and driving our analytic understanding of the Counterpart Assistant’s impact on improving patients’ outcomes. This role spans internal analysis such as product analytics, external reporting such as customer business reviews, and product functionality in our embedded reporting suite. We deeply value and focus on driving data driven decisions and empowering our pods to be able to generate those insights.
The ideal candidate will have an understanding of healthcare clinical and claims data, strong technical expertise, and a passion for improving healthcare through innovative data solutions.
